A silver medieval penny, possibly of Edward IV (AD 1461-1483) dating to the second reign, 1471-1483. Minted under Bishop William Dudley. North 1991, volume II, page 95, number 1666.
The coin is very worn, and the legend has been clipped. There is an extra projection on the left side of the crown, a possible D to the left of the neck and a possible V to the right.
